Wally Buono

CFL head coach and manager who led the Calgary Stampeders and BC Lions from 1990-2011, where he was a five-time Grey Cup champion. Wally Buono was born on February 7, 1950, in Potenza, Italy. He is known for his work developing successful quarterbacks such as Doug Flutie. He played in the CFL from 1973-1982, where he won two Grey Cups as a linebacker and punter for the Montreal Alouettes.
